POSITION PURPOSE
The Senior Manager of Total Rewards will report to the Vice President Total Rewards and is responsible for the development and administration of compensation and incentive compensation plans, health & welfare benefit plans, retirement plans and wellbeing efforts for SAFE. This role will partner with the Vice President Total Rewards and Human Resources Leadership to develop compensation and benefit plans that are competitive, cost effective and aligned with SAFE’s strategic priorities and company values.  
 
KEY RESPONSIBILITES AND DUTIES
 
Compensation
  • Manage and oversee base salary and incentive, commission and bonus plans.
  • Participate in market survey preparation and conduct base pay and incentive plan analyses to ensure pay equity and compliance with local, state and federal regulations.
  • Develop and manage SAFE’s compensation structure and delivery to ensure competitiveness within the industry and market.
  • Partner with businesses leaders to align base and incentive compensation strategies with organizational strategies, goals and objectives.
  • Develop, communicate and manage all elements of SAFE’s base pay program including pay structures (job families, job descriptions, job codes, grade ranges, and rates), internal equity reviews, merit and market reviews, and adjustment methodology.
  • Responsible for leading and coordinating the annual merit cycle.  Responsible for the coordination, communication and delivery of annual staff and management incentive plans.
  • Lead the management of the compensation, incentives team, providing direction to staff members regarding schedules, work assignments, and projects, as well as the coaching and development of employees
Benefits
  • Ensure benefits plan designs and retirement plans are cost effective, market competitive and consistent with organizational objectives.
  • Review benefits offering to employees and assess their effectiveness; make recommendations to vary offerings based on current best practices, cost, and benefit to employees
  • Mange the review, communication, and implementation of the annual benefit programs open enrollment process and the annual total compensation review in coordination with Manager Payroll & Benefits
  • Develop effective process reviews and internal controls that promote adherence to applicable state/federal laws including ACA, ERISA, FLSA and California Fair Pay Act.
 
Wellbeing
  • Develop programs focused on mental health, stress management, fitness, nutrition and work-life integration.
  • Partner with current vendors to optimize resources for employees.
  • Work with the Wellbeing Committee and Leaders to support workshops, awareness events and campaigns.
  • Responsible for implementing initiatives that support the physical, mental and emotional health of employees.
  • Manage budgets for wellbeing efforts and initiatives.
  • Promotes a culture of wellbeing across SAFE.
